Transaction 74d39f0608b51763ad49022ad21dd8adc085af91feceada85bf3b488ea9725de
1 Input
1 Output
-
74d39f0608b51763ad49022ad21dd8adc085af91feceada85bf3b488ea9725de:0
- value
- 2636664
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7d1b7db82b6d79d1d9c30630c7afb517ddb0a72 OP_EQUAL
- address
- 3QHN4QEX86MMxeWWoWKJwgbnJQcboPU4UH